#300644 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#300644 is composed of 18.8% red, 2.4% green and 26.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 29.4% cyan, 91.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 73.3% black. It has a hue angle of 280.6 degrees, a saturation of 83.8% and a lightness of 14.5%. #300644 color hex could be obtained by blending #600c88 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330033.

Shades and Tints of #300644

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a010e is the darkest color, while #fdfbff is the lightest one.

Tones of #300644

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#262228 is the less saturated color, while #32004a is the most saturated one.
